About L.E. Bauman
L.E. Bauman is a scholar working on Spectroscopy, Computational Mechanics, Applied Mathematics, Atomic and Molecular Physics, and Optics and Electrical and Electronic Engineering, having authored 28 papers that have together received 437 indexed citations. Recurring topics across this work include Gas Dynamics and Kinetic Theory (7 papers), Spectroscopy and Laser Applications (7 papers), Combustion and flame dynamics (5 papers), Molecular Spectroscopy and Structure (4 papers), Advanced Chemical Physics Studies (3 papers), Atmospheric chemistry and aerosols (3 papers), Particle Dynamics in Fluid Flows (3 papers) and Laser-induced spectroscopy and plasma (3 papers). The work is most often cited by research in Spectroscopy (244 citations), Atomic and Molecular Physics, and Optics (226 citations), Physical and Theoretical Chemistry (60 citations), Dermatology (39 citations) and Inorganic Chemistry (39 citations). L.E. Bauman has collaborated with scholars based in United States. Frequent co-authors include Jaan Laane, Patrick M. Killough, E. Grant Jones, M. A. Harthcock, J. H. Beynon, R. Graham Cooks, W. C. Harris, S. F. Bush, Robert L. Cook and Thomas B. Malloy. Their work appears in journals such as The Journal of Physical Chemistry, Journal of Thermophysics and Heat Transfer, Journal of Quantitative Spectroscopy and Radiative Transfer, Combustion Science and Technology and The Journal of Chemical Physics.
